Misaligned Tracks
Misaligned tracks represent a common issue that can considerably hinder the capability of a garage door. The tracks, which assist the door's movement, are essential to guaranteeing smooth procedure. When these tracks become misaligned, they can create the door to operate unpredictably, potentially leading to jamming or full failing to close or open up.
Numerous variables can add to track misalignment, consisting of structural shifts in the garage, wear and tear over time, or improper setup. Routine maintenance is vital to detect any type of very early signs of imbalance - Arizona Garage Door Services. Home owners should consistently check the tracks for indicators of bending or obstruction, guaranteeing they are complimentary and clean from debris that might hinder movement
Trying to compel the door open or shut can aggravate the problem, leading to more substantial damages. Employing the assistance of a certified garage door service technician can guarantee that the tracks are properly lined up, recovering the door's performance and improving safety and security in the procedure.
Faulty Sensors
Malfunctioning sensing units can considerably impair the functionality and safety of a garage door system. These sensors, generally located near the base of the door tracks, are made to spot obstacles in the door's path, ensuring that the door turns around if something remains in the method. When these sensors breakdown, the door may stop working to operate appropriately, presenting a risk of injury or home damage.
Common issues linked with malfunctioning sensors include imbalance, obstructions, or electric failings. Misaligned sensors might not connect appropriately, resulting in the door failing to open up or shut. Physical obstructions, such as dirt or debris, can also obstruct the sensor's line of vision, triggering the system to misunderstand its environments. Additionally, wiring problems or power supply concerns can lead to the sensors not working whatsoever.

Damaged Springs
Just how can property owners determine when their garage door springs are harmed? If the garage door appears to be unequal or does close or not open smoothly, the springtimes may be jeopardized.
If the springtimes appear stretched or lengthened, they may require substitute. Additionally, uncommon audios throughout procedure, such as loud bangs or a significant jerking motion, can signal that the springs are falling short.
It's essential to note that garage door springtimes are under immense tension, making them harmful to manage without correct training. Homeowners should refrain from attempting repairs themselves and should get in touch with a specialist technician to analyze the situation and carry out needed replacements. Timely attention to damaged springs is vital for maintaining garage door performance and making sure security.
Loud Procedure
A garage door that operates noisily can be a resource of aggravation for property owners and might suggest underlying problems that call for interest. Noisy procedure can originate from a number of variables, including damaged rollers, loose hardware, or absence of lubrication.
Damaged rollers are usually the key wrongdoer, as they can develop grinding or rattling audios when the door closes and opens up (Arizona Garage Door Services). Steel rollers can put on down with time, causing enhanced friction and noise. Replacing these with nylon rollers can considerably official source reduce sound degrees, as they often tend to operate even more silently
Loosened hardware, such as screws and nuts, can likewise add to a loud garage door. As the door relocations, vibrations can cause these components to rattle, developing undesirable sounds. Routine examination and firm of these aspects can help keep a quieter operation.
Additionally, an absence of lubrication on moving components, consisting of hinges and tracks, can lead to squealing or grinding noises. Applying a silicone-based lubricant can decrease these sounds and extend the life-span of the components. Resolving these issues without delay can not only enhance the door's capability but additionally improve the overall peace of your home environment.
Push-button Control Issues

First, guarantee that the remote's batteries are fresh and properly mounted. Weak or diminished batteries are the most typical offenders behind a non-responsive remote. Inspect for any blockages or electronic interference that can interfere with the signal if the batteries are fine. Things like neighboring wireless tools or perhaps thick walls might impede interaction between the remote and the garage door opener.
If these steps do not fix the issue, think about reprogramming the remote. This process normally includes holding back particular switches on the remote and the garage door opener, complying with the manufacturer's guidelines.
In many cases, the remote itself might be defective or harmed, necessitating a replacement. Normal maintenance and prompt battery substitutes can help avoid remote issues and make sure smooth operation of your garage door, preserving the ease that property owners expect.
